WATCH: We The Kingdom Offers Hope in Wonder-Working God With ‘Miracle Power’

Share:

Worship along with We The Kingdom’s brand-new single, “Miracle Power,” released this weekend. With the song, the two-time Grammy-nominated group offers an inspiring message to anyone who is struggling: Help is never too far away.

The song’s opening lyrics point out such issues as loneliness, fear and addiction, adding that “Whatever trouble I am facing/ I will lift my hands and sing.”

“I believe in miracle power/ In a wonder-working God/ I am filled with the Holy Spirit/ He’s working wonders in my heart.”

Made up of brothers Ed and Scott Cash; Ed’s children, Frannie Ray Cash Cain and Martin Cash; and close family friend, Andrew Bergthold, We The Kingdom was named Contemporary Christian Artist of the Year at the 2021 Dove Awards. The multigenerational group has been opening for Casting Crowns on tour and is set to join Crowder’s My People Tour in June.
